How to read the share of the parametric value

12 % Share of the parametric value. The proportion of the permitted maximum that the measured value uses — here 12 %, so just over an eighth.
< 10 % * Below the limit of quantification. The substance was not detectable. The mark shows where the detection limit lies relative to the parametric value — the actual share of the parametric value is below that.

Several samples per year: for chemical parameters the mean value is given, for microbiological ones the highest measured value. There the parametric value is zero — a single finding would disappear in the average, and it is precisely that finding which is the information. Which reference applies is stated in the last column of the table.

How hard is the water in Stoos SZ?
Gemeinde Ötz publishes a total hardness of 0.8 °dH for the supply zone Letzte Untersuchung 30.09 (hardness range soft). The hardness range is a classification under the German Detergents and Cleaning Products Act (soft below 8,4 °dH, medium 8,4 to 14 °dH, hard above that) and not a quality verdict — it indicates how much calcium and magnesium is dissolved in the water. Basis: Publication by the water supplier, retrieved on 14/08/2026.

Who supplies the drinking water in Stoos SZ?
Gemeinde Ötz. The values shown here come from the supply zone Letzte Untersuchung 30.09 and apply to the water the supplier delivers. What happens between the building connection and the tap — in old lead pipes, for example — is not covered by these analyses; information on that is provided by owners, the health authority or an examination by an accredited laboratory.
